DESCRIPTION
This position includes direct care of our clients attending day treatment at Walker Outpatient. Duties include teaching in our day treatment classes at the center, traveling to group homes to teach, cooking as needed, and helping in other areas such as medication administration, transportation of clients, accurately and timely documenting log books and activities, and instructing individuals on basic living skills. Job duties will be explained in more depth during the interview. Paid job training is provided.
Requirements:
- Must have a high school diploma/GED (or transcripts) from a state-accredited school/source.
- A current/valid non-expired driver's license. This position requires driving; you must be a minimum age of 21 and have an insurable driving record.
- To perform this job successfully, an individual should have basic knowledge and use of computer software and programs, such as Word processing, Excel, Outlook, and type 40 wpm.
